Output 94aba48eaa12e29f959d841390e84a2fa5b09a4dcb5fdafcd74af6bcb2f78174:1

value
833382
script pubkey
OP_0 OP_PUSHBYTES_20 870c98071a72c9762aed526c8cc8485dc8022bbd
address
bc1qsuxfspc6wtyhv2hd2fkgejzgthyqy2aa4h46vp
transaction
94aba48eaa12e29f959d841390e84a2fa5b09a4dcb5fdafcd74af6bcb2f78174
confirmations
149953
spent
true